As above, does the tensioner of the later 90's bikes fit the earlier 80's ones?
Specifically, using the 3TB-12210-00 (available new) tensioner instead of the 34K-12210-00 (not available)
Part number and Fowlers say they're different, but they look identical on the parts drawing.
Fitting a 3TB cam chain tensioner onto a 43F

Re: Fitting a 3TB cam chain tensioner onto a 43F
They are identical other than their colour. The 34K version is painted black on the external portion of the housing. Thats all it takes for it to have a different part number.
